Develops robotics and software for supply chains
Symbotic develops robotics and software aimed at improving supply chain operations. Their products include both hardware and software that work together to automate various processes within warehouses and distribution centers. This automation helps manufacturers, distributors, and retailers streamline their operations, making them faster and more efficient. Unlike many competitors, Symbotic focuses on creating a comprehensive solution that integrates seamlessly into existing supply chains, providing not just the technology but also ongoing support and maintenance. The goal of Symbotic is to enhance the profitability of their clients by optimizing supply chain performance through advanced automation.
